Discovering physical server location by correlating external and internal server information
First Claim
1. A computer-implemented method for discovering a physical location of a physical server device in a datacenter, the method comprising:
- detecting at least one external physical characteristic of the physical server device pertaining to the physical location of the physical server device;
acquiring at least one logical property of the physical server device pertaining to a logical server name of the physical server device; and
correlating the at least one external physical characteristic and the at least one logical property to match the logical server name to the physical location,wherein the at least one external physical characteristic further comprises one or more of;
an audio signal from the physical server device, or heat signal from the physical server device, wherein the heat comprises heat signal generated from a device running or operating in the physical server device.

Abstract
The present invention includes a computing system for discovering a physical location of a physical server device in a datacenter. The computing system obtains at least one physical property of the physical server device pertaining to the physical location of the physical server device. The computing system acquires at least one logical property of the physical server device pertaining to a logical server name of the physical server device. The computing system correlates the at least one physical property and the at least one logical property. Thereby, the computing system matches the logical server name to the physical location.
